Bonaire
- An island in the southern part of the Caribbean Sea off the west coast of Venezuela, a special municipality of the Netherlands.

Etymology edit
Uncertain. According to one hypothesis, the toponym derives from the Caquetio word bonay ("low country"). A derivation from Spanish buen (“good”) and aire (“air”) is less likely.
